Baclofen has an average rating of 5.6 out of 10 from a total of 7 reviews for the treatment of Spinal Spasticity. 43% of reviewers reported a positive experience, while 43% reported a negative experience.

Lioresal (baclofen) "It literally saved me from neck surgery. I have a disc protrusion, that bulges into my spine cord. I’ve started taking this drug and the bulge became smaller due to muscle relaxation. I can feel my fingers and have enough power in my arms again. One important thing is a withdrawal process. It takes several months to go down. Otherwise I get spasms."

"After fighting with doctors for over 20 years that the pain was real and not in my head! Baclofen was my life saver. I had been misdiagnosed so many times that you truly do have to know your body and its symptoms and I found a doctor who listened. This pill saved my life. Start very small dosage and increase as stated... No side effects. It gave me my life back! My symptoms started to disappear on the first day on it...SYMPTOMS that have been going on for 20 years. Found my breathing shallow for first few days so scaled back dosage. Now on 20mgs - 3 times per day. Living again!"
